The scope is so much wide, that its almost impossible to cover all the questions. For example, many concrete classes in collection implement these interfaces. use these collection classes otherwise use their alternative classes. Apart from methods defined in Collection interface, it does have its own methods also which are largely to manipulate the collection based on index location of element.

Data can be placed in multiple cache which is supported by hibernate, whereas in JDBC the cache is to be implemented.Ans: The configuration files xml (or hibernate.properties) and mapping files *xml are used by the Configuration class to create (i.e.That is, do not use methods that depend on the platform default encoding.I learned this trick from "Stupid Scanner tricks" article. Finally, the collections framework was designed and developed primarily by Joshua Bloch, and was introduced in JDK 1.2. Then there are loads of other classes in these 3 branches which we will learn in following questions. Well, simplest answer is “there is no need to do it“.

The reason it works is because Scanner iterates over tokens in the stream, and in this case we separate tokens using "beginning of the input boundary" (\A) thus giving us only one token for the entire contents of the stream.Note, if you need to be specific about the input stream's encoding, you can provide the second argument to constructor that indicates what charset to use (e.g. Hat tip goes also to Jacob, who once pointed me to the said article.Hibernate is not database dependent where as JDBC is database dependent.